1/25/2013 - MINOT AIR FORCE BASE, N.D. -- Maj. Gen. Michael Carey, 20th Air Force commander, and Chief Master Sgt. David Nordel, 20th AF command chief, along with their spouses, recently conducted a visit with the 5th Bomb Wing and the 91st Missile Wing here, Jan. 23-24.

Twentieth Air Force is responsible for maintaining and operating the Air Force's ICBM force. Designated as U.S. Strategic Command's Task Force 214, 20th AF provides on-alert, combat ready ICBMs to the President of the United States.
